OTT platform Zee5 announces Bangla originals 

Published

on

Mumbai: Zee Entertainment Enterprises Ltd.’s (ZEEL) OTT platform Zee5 has unveiled a new content slate of 10 big-ticket originals along with much-awaited movies for the global Bengali diaspora starting in 2023. Expanding its SVod offerings, Zee5 confirmed that it will eventually release a web series every month, ranging from whodunit murder mysteries, crime dramas, psychological thrillers, sleuth adventures with the quintessential Bengali comedy and romance. The high-octane slate brings forth a gamut of emotions through the unique stories on offer, featuring collaborations with the best storytellers from the region and some of the most sought-after stars of Bangla cinema to create the next chapter of Bengali entertainment with Zee5.

Consolidating its presence in the Eastern market, Zee5 said that it is one of the first national OTT players to announce an exclusive, specially curated slate in the region for its global audiences across 190+ countries.

Speaking about the expansion, Zee5 India chief business officer Manish Kalra said, “Bengal has been a hotbed of entertainment, with both Bangla stories and talent making their presence felt on the global map. We at ZEE5 have received an overwhelming response to the titles released in the last two years from our Bangla viewers. Now it is time to expand our base in the Eastern market, connecting with the audience with more relatable stories and creating new opportunities for the talent ecosystem here. We have released a slate that shall enable viewers to watch their favourite stars in new avatars backed by intriguing plots and captivating storytelling. In addition to the Bengali slate, we have an extensive line-up of Hindi content and popular titles in other languages. I am hopeful that audiences will enjoy their Zee5 experience as we continue to strive to bring them extraordinary entertainment.”

Presenting an entire spectrum of the thriller genre like never before, the line-up features the murder mystery Raktokarabistarring Raima Sen and Vikram Chatterjee, revolving around a Bengali joint family with an ocean of secrets. Shikarpur, starring actor-director Kaushik Ganguly and Ankush Hazra, marks the latter’s first big fiction OTT debut. It walks viewers through the journey of an underdog detective striving to gain the title of Shikarpurer Sherlock. Kantaye Kantaye is a series based on the detective novel “Shonar Kanta” by Narayan Sanyal, featuring national award-winning actress Ananya Chatterjee, and will showcase Saswata Chatterjee. Directed by Arindam Sil, Shabash Feluda is about Satyajit Ray’s ace detective Feluda solving a complex crime involving murder and cross-border espionage, starring Parambrata Chatterjee and Ritwick Chakraborty in a Feluda franchise for the first time.

Advertisement

Chhotolok is another whodunnit human story. It is director Indranil Roychowdhury’s first OTT fiction series and features a cast that includes Indrani Haldar, Priyanka Sarkar, Ushasi Ray and Gaurav Chakrabarty. While Abar Proloy will bring back the Proloy franchise by Raj Chakraborty, Swetkali, a spooky thriller about cold-blooded murders revolving around an age-old goddess idol, will mark Oindrila’s OTT debut. Also on the line-up is director Anjan Dutt’s Seven, a thriller showcasing the vices of human nature, starring the auteur himself. Teni Madhab Shil er Full Panjika, a quirky musical romantic thriller, and Matsyanyay, a story about the scams of a family running a unique medicine business from Parambrata Chattopadhyay’s Roadshow Movies, round out the slate of originals.

The platform also has a slew of exclusive movies, including Bhoy and Uttaran (both starring Ankush Hazra); Ananta(starring Ritwick Chakraborty); Joy Kali Kolkatawali (starring Nusrat Jahan and Soham Chakraborty); Mini (starring Mimi Chakraborty); Boudi Canteen (starring Subhashree Ganguly and Parambrata Chattopadhyay); and Abar Kanchanjangha (starring Saswata Chatterjee and Arpita Chatterjee); Jotugriha (starring Bonny Sengupta, Parambrata Chatterjee, and Payel Sarkar); and Mahananda (starring Gargi Roy Chowdhury & Ishaa Saha).

Currently the fastest-growing OTT platform in India, as per the latest industry reports, Zee5 claims to have achieved the highest-ever global daily active users (DAUs) of 11.4 million, while the global monthly active users (MAUs) stood at 112.4 million. Viewers can enjoy Zee5’s offerings for Rs 699 per year.

Warner Chappell Music launches India ops, Jay Mehta to lead unit

WMG shifts to direct model, unifying publishing and recorded music

Published

on

MUMBAI: Warner Chappell Music has officially launched direct operations in India, marking a strategic shift by parent Warner Music Group to deepen its presence in one of the world’s fastest-growing music markets.

The move replaces the company’s earlier sub-publishing model with a full-fledged, on-ground operation, aimed at giving Indian songwriters stronger access to global networks, rights management tools, and creative infrastructure.

To lead the push, Jay Mehta has been handed an expanded mandate. Already serving as managing director of Warner Music India, Mehta will now oversee both recorded music and publishing across India and neighbouring South Asian markets, effectively bringing the two sides of the business under one roof.

The unified structure is designed to streamline how artists and songwriters work with the company, offering a more integrated ecosystem that spans compositions, recordings, and global distribution.

Warner Music Group managing director, recorded music and publishing, India and SAARC Jay Mehta said, “India’s songwriters are world-class, constantly redefining genres and pushing creative boundaries. By establishing a direct footprint for Warner Chappell, we’re bridging the gap between local brilliance and global opportunity.”

The timing is no coincidence. According to CISAC, creator collections in India jumped 42 per cent year-on-year to Rs 7 billion in 2024, while IFPI ranks India as the 15th largest recorded music market globally. At the same time, the industry is undergoing a structural shift, with independent and non-film music gaining ground over traditional Bollywood soundtracks.

Warner’s bet is that a direct presence will help it capture this changing dynamic. The company is also offering India-based creators access to its proprietary tools, including AI-powered royalty matching systems and real-time analytics platforms, aimed at improving transparency and earnings visibility.

Warner Chappell Music co-chair and CEO Guy Moot said the move is about shaping a publishing ecosystem that “works for creators and ensures their music is heard, protected, and rewarded everywhere.”

Meanwhile, Warner Music Group CEO Robert Kyncl underlined India’s importance to the company’s global strategy, noting that the new structure creates a “unified powerhouse” for both creators and audiences.

Advertisement

With local studios, global reach, and tighter integration across its business lines, Warner is clearly doubling down on India. And as streaming habits evolve and independent music rises, the company is positioning itself to be not just a participant, but a key architect of the country’s next music chapter.
